Indigo Paints contributes Rs. 18 Cr to IIT Kanpur

Company's CMD Hemant Jalan has contributed Rs. 18 crore to support the School of Medical Research and Technology (SMRT) - IIT Kanpur

Hemant Jalan, CMD, Indigo Paints has contributed Rs. 18 crore to support the School of Medical Research and Technology (SMRT) - IIT Kanpur.

The company is fifth largest decorative paints brand in India and has posted a revenue of Rs. 723.32 crore and an EBITDA of Rs. 122.52 crore for FY21.

Started in the year 2000, Indigo Paints had a modest beginning. It started out with the manufacture of lower-end cement paints, and gradually expanded its range to cover most segments of water-based paints like exterior emulsions, interior emulsions, distempers, primers, etc. From an early age, the company has spread its footprints across the country, with the rapid expansion of its reach across India. The company stands out as one of the strongest contenders in the Indian paint industry, being rated as an innovative paint manufacturer, which keeps coming out with unique products never before offered in the country.

Over time, the company found its niche in the paint industry through innovation. It kept churning out bright new ideas for painting solutions, with alarming regularity. Gradually, the industry began looking upon the company as a futuristic thinker and a storehouse of new product development.
